About SWIFT code RZBAATWWTRE
The SWIFT/BIC code RZBAATWWTRE belongs to Raiffeisen Bank International AG in Austria (branch TRE), registered at Am Stadtpark 9 Vienna, Austria, 1030, Austria. It is an active code in the official ISO 9362 BIC registry. For wire transfers, confirm the exact code with the recipient or your bank.
